phmg.net
当前位置:首页 >> 在Html5CAnvAs中,有几种清除屏幕的方法 >>

在Html5CAnvAs中,有几种清除屏幕的方法

擦除canvas画布有两个方法可以使用: clearRect方法 重新设置高宽度 示例: /* 本示例使用jQuery描述 */var canvas = $('#myCanvas'); //选择要擦除的canvas元素var context = canvas.get(0).getContext('2d'); //获取canvas上下文//第一种方法...

是啊,好奇怪呀。。。为什么呢。。。不过倒是可以投机取巧: 您的浏览器不支持次应用,请更新浏览器 var canvasInit = function(){ var canvas = document.getElementById('bo'); var pic=canvas.getContext("2d"); pic.lineWidth=5; pic.stroke...

1. 在这个图片的位置接着画一个矩形,覆盖这个图片,并且把颜色设置成和背景色一样就OK了! context.fillStyle="ffffff";//白色为例子; context.fillRect(400,100,400,100); 注意,上面的代码要放在imageObj.onload里面才有效果; 2. 用clearRe...

如下代码 不修改代码 更换位置 Documentbody{background: #cccccc;}#c1{background: white;}window.onload = function(){ var oC = document.getElementById('c1'); var oGC = oC.getContext('2d'); var num = 0; var num2 = 0; var value = 1; ...

使用不同的对象定义不同的图形,把要绘制的图形对应的对象加到数组里面,绘制整个数组的所有对象就好,删除的话删掉一个对象,再清空canvas重新绘制就可以

看你用什么软件写的,一般都有提示,还是好好学习基础的东西吧

浏览器支持 Internet Explorer 9、Firefox、Opera、Chrome 以及 Safari 支持 clearRect() 方法。 注释:Internet Explorer 8 或更早的浏览器不支持 元素。 定义和用法 clearRect() 方法清空给定矩形内的指定像素。 JavaScript 语法: context.cl...

test和test2都需要重启一个路径,不然还是原来的,路径信息会先保存在内存里面,在调用stroke或者fill的时候,才会真正的绘制出来。因此,这两个方法都加上beginPath和closePath就行了,即 function test(){cxt.beginPath();cxt.moveTo(0,0);cxt...

Html5 Canvas 画椭圆有锯齿:因为在Canvas中整数坐标值对应的位置恰巧是屏幕象素点中间的夹缝,那么当按这样的坐标进行线条渲染时所要用到的就是夹缝两边的象素点,这样即便设置了lineWidth为1也将看到两个象素效果的线条,解决方法原象素点+0.5...

可以用JS监控屏幕大小,然后调整Canvas的大校在代码中加入JS $(window).resize(resizeCanvas); function resizeCanvas() { canvas.attr("width", $(window).get(0).innerWidth); canvas.attr("height", $(window).get(0).innerHeight); context....

网站首页 | 网站地图
All rights reserved Powered by www.phmg.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com